9. Forward to the Past! … The Preliminary Cancellation
For various reasons, and for many months, the only hope of the accused was to start the preliminary hearings. It represented a step forward, a move toward the end of the saga, a spark in the middle of the dark. It was a chance to reveal their innocence and to show how much and how deep was the government conspiracy to shape this faked operation. It was an opportunity to unveil the dirty work of CISC and its corrupt molls; the Egyptian opportunist spy and the Confused Indian Muslim. CISC has paid the first spy a reported $4.1m to interfere in the lives of three of the accused, create and start terrorism-related issues for discussion, tape the on-the-spot responses and make it looks as if they are in agreement with his gestures and are already conspiring! The other moll; known as Muben Sheikh, was reportedly paid $370,000 to make Fatwas promoting “Jihad” among young, honest and enthusiastic Muslims, and specifically between some of those who were targeted by CISC to be part of this alleged operation. The specifics of what happened, and how these two molls netted the conspiracy around the accused is under a publication ban, that is meant to prevent the public from knowing the truth. However, we will have the opportunity to disclose the full story, including what the government has already intentionally hid from the justice system, in due course.

6. The Right to Bail and Prevention of Freedom
Since the time of the media trial of the “presumed innocents”, it became obvious to the families, lawyers and those who have knowledge about government tactics, where this case is heading. For example: ban on publication; ban on the communication between the accused; constant violation of lawyer-client privilege to privacy; media keeping the image of danger and spreading fear; locking up the accused in solitary confinement to heighten the terrorism profile. These are typical steps to confine the truth, hide the evidence, and keep the “presumed innocent” locked up as long as they can.
